Official description

Verbatim source text

permission to apply for a 10-year planning permission for development at the site, which covers an area of approx. 0.36 hectares and includes: the existing 98 Avenue Wastewater Pumping Station site within Barry McGuigan Park; lands located approx. 110 metres north of the existing 98 Avenue Wastewater Pumping Station site; part of 98 Avenue (R183 Regional Road); and part of an adjacent unnamed road The development will consist of: 1.Alterations to the existing 98 Avenue Wastewater Pumping Station site within Barry McGuigan Park, comprising: a) Demolition and removal of existing valve chamber, control kiosks, and fencing.b) Repurposing of the existing Wastewater Pumping Station wet well chamber into an overflow chamber with associated interconnecting pipework and manholes.c) Reinstatement works for soft landscaping, including return of the existing Wastewater Pumping Station and control kiosks footprints to parkland, and all associated above and below ground ancillary works including site works and temporary working areas. 2.Construction of a new Wastewater Pumping Station site within lands located approx. 110 metres north of the existing 98 Avenue Wastewater Pumping Station site, comprising: a)Partial demolition of the existing brick site boundary wall.b)Below ground construction of wet well, valve chamber, air valve chamber, flowmeter chamber, and emergency storage tank with 6 hours storage capacity, and interconnecting pipework and manholes.c) Above ground construction of a vent stack, control kiosk, welfare kiosk, ESB meter cabinet, and gantry crane.d)Construction of a new site access, to incorporate a security palisade gate and full site perimeter fencing and protection bollards for setback from road verge.e)Construction of the internal site access and turning area.f) Proposed hard and soft landscaping works to include screen planting.g)All associated ancillary works including site works and temporary working areas.3.Below ground construction of approx. 176m of wastewater gravity and approx. 157m of wastewater rising main and all associated above and below ground ancillary works, including carriageway reinstatement, within part of 98 Avenue (R183 Regional Road) and within part of an unnamed adjacent road to connect the proposed new 98 Avenue Wastewater Pumping Station to the existing Clones wastewater network.
